    I also did biomedical science and I am a trainee biomedical scientist and feel the reality is different. Typically after graduating you would end up in an NHS lab as a lab assistant, where you'd be a band 2 (~22k pa) and you need a HCPC registration from IBMS to become a BMS band 5 (~28k pa) however due to staff shortages and high pressure in these labs, there is limited time to get your portfolio to get this registration done so you'd end up waiting years to get the chance of completing the portfolio to even be on a band 5 wage. I imagine private labs like your friend is in are very competitive to get into to get the high wage, however, I feel a lot of graduates would be following the NHS route.

    I work as a registered Biomedical Scientist in the NHS and I really enjoy my job. Very different process to medicine but we always have the patient in mind. My salary is ok, I’ve been qualified 2 years and last year with overtime and on-call payments I earned almost 40k. The money isn’t the be all and end all for me, I’m in it for the patients 😊
